Metabo introduces 3 new M-Brush angle grinders

August 2022 – West Chester, PA Metabo Corporation, a leading German international manufacturer of professional-grade cordless and corded hand-held power tools and accessories in the US, introduces their new M-Brush Technology Grinders. “We are excited to announce three new angle grinder models, the WEP 19-150 Quick M-Brush, WEPBA 19-125 Quick Drop Secure M-Brush and WEPBA 19-150 Quick Drop Secure M-Brush. Each new angle grinder comes with patent pending M-Brush Technology, “The service-free carbon brush”.M-Brush Technology saves the end-user from changing carbon brushes two times and extends thecarbon brush lifetime by three times. These grinders are made for intensive end-users who operate anglegrinders in production environments; boilermakers, ironworkers, production welders and fabricators”, saidTerry Tuerk, Metabo’s Senior Product Manager.

Each of the angle grinders feature a powerful 1900 watt and 14.5-amp motor with a newly optimized armature for increased power and faster heat dissipation. In addition, safety features include Metabo’s exclusive S-Automatic Safety Slip Clutch as well as electronic cut out and a non-locking, ergonomic paddle switch design for added safety and comfort. Metabo’s TC (Tacho-Constamatic) electronic offers speed stabilization for maximized productivity, soft start for easier handling, and overload protection for longer motor service life. The well-known Metabo Quick System is also included with these grinders. The Quick System provides tool free wheel change at the push of a button. Each angle grinder also has an offset 2-position anti-vibration side handle and quick positioning guard with 7 detents for safe use in any grinding or cutting position.

The 6” WEP 19-150 Quick M-Brush (613111420) has a no-load speed of 9,600 RPM. This grinder comes with a standard guard and a clip-on type 1 cutting wheel guard, for OSHA compliance when using type 1 cutting wheels.

The 5” WEPBA 19-125 Quick DS M-Brush (613114420) has a no-load speed of 11,000 RPM, while the 6” WEPBA 19-150 Quick DS M-Brush (613117420) no-load speed is 9,600 RPM.

These two angle grinders include auto-balance technology. The auto-balance system decreases tool vibration by 50%, increasing the tool and wheel lifetime, while reducing the risk of “white finger syndrome”. The WEPBA 19-125/150 models have Mechanical Safety Brakes, this feature stops the wheel in 2.5 seconds or less when releasing the paddle switch, significantly reducing the risk of injury in the event the end-user loses control of the tool.

Lastly, the angle grinders include a “DS drop secure” attachment point for a lanyard, this can be used when working at height to help prevent injury or property damage from a falling tool.
